Scary Weekend!!!

Well, I can say that I am very excited to be sitting in my house right now. We've had a bit of a scary weekend. Yesterday about 5:30 I went to the bathroom and passed something (I'm an expert at miscarriage so I thought I had a good idea of what it was). Mike quickly took me to the ER where they were confused because I had no bleeding, no cramping, just this passed piece of tissue.
After several hours and an ultrasound we still had nothing - the ultrasound was "incunclusive" (I think the Dr. running it was an idiot - hence the inconclusive outcome). They kept me overnight for observation (yet didn't admit me so I spent the night in the very loud ER on a gurney!), and then did another Ultrasound today with a real ultrasound technition. Her conclusion - Baby looked perfect measured at 9 weeks 5 days - which is exactly where it should be today. This was still confusing because what did I pass? Well - this was the final answer. Herterotopic Pregnancy - which means there were two babies, the one we've been watching in my uterus who is coming along perfectly and another that attached itself to an ovary and likely stopped growing very early on, this is what I passed.
What a stressful day it's been. I am ever so thankful that our little shrimp is safe and secure and things worked out for the best.
